RPC (Remote Procedure Calling) in LiveKit is a wonderful feature that allows real-time, two-way communication between a multimodal agent and other participants, like client applications or users. Let me walk you through how it works: • Registering an RPC Method: The agent can register methods using
localParticipant.registerRpcMethod
. These methods are designed to handle incoming requests and can even update the agent’s behavior on the fly, such as changing voice settings or input/output modalities. • Performing RPC Requests: Participants can call these methods using
performRpc
, sending data (like JSON) to the intended participant and waiting for a response. • Real-World Use Cases: This can be super helpful for things like updating UI elements, switching between audio and text input, or sending notifications to the frontend. • Error Handling: RPC also includes structured error handling and response timeouts to keep communication smooth and reliable. On updating UI elements, please explain the current best method for doing so from a python backend
t
I'm glad you're exploring ways to update UI elements from a Python backend in LiveKit! The best approach here is using Remote Procedure Calls (RPC). This method lets your backend call specific functions on the frontend, making it super easy to update things like form fields, highlight areas, or show notifications exactly when you need. Here’s a simple way to get started: 1. Register an RPC Handler on the Frontend: You can use
localParticipant.registerRpcMethod
to set up a handler for a method name, such as
client.updateForm
. This way, your frontend knows what to do when it receives the call. 2. Invoke RPC from the Backend: From your Python backend, use
perform_rpc
to send the update. For example:
Copy code
await room.local_participant.perform_rpc(
    destination_identity=client_identity,
    method="client.updateForm",
    payload=json.dumps({"action": "updateField", "field": "role", "value": "Engineer"})
)
1. Handle Updates in the Frontend: Once the frontend receives this, you can process the payload to update your DOM, React state, or any other UI components accordingly.
